Imperfect, but Perfectly Loved – Joyce Meyer Daily Devotional

We can be thankful that God loves us and chooses to make His home in us. This choice is not based on any good deeds we have done or ever could do, but solely on the grace, mercy, power, and love of God. God loves you. He’s smiling over you and singing over you because He is pleased and delighted with you!

We cannot love ourselves unless we realize how much God loves us, and if we don’t love ourselves, we cannot love other people. We cannot maintain good, healthy relationships without this foundation of love in our lives. God is a good father. There’s nothing He wouldn’t do for you. When we were at our worst, He loved us. That’s the Father’s heart.

I was yearning for love by the time I met the guy I’ve been married to since 1967, but I didn’t know how to receive it, even when it was accessible. My husband, Dave, genuinely loved me, but I was continually diverting his affection because of how I felt about myself on the inside.

As I entered into a serious and committed relationship with God, through Jesus Christ, I began to learn about God’s love. But it took a long time to fully accept it. When you feel unlovable, it is hard to get it through your head and down into your heart that God loves you perfectly—even though you are not perfect and never will be as long as you are on the earth.

There is only one thing you can do with a free gift: receive it and be grateful. I urge you to take a step of faith right now and say out loud, “God loves me unconditionally, and I receive His love!” I’m going to suggest to you that at least three times a day you say out loud, “God loves me.” Every time you hear something, it helps renew your mind!

God loves us because He wants to. Nothing you can do about it. He just loves you and if you want to miss out on it, that’s up to you but God’s going to love you anyway.

What God has ordained for you will not go to anyone else. Don’t worry about someone getting your promotion, your blessing, your favor, your spouse. Someone else cannot steal what God has predicted for your life. Stop being angry because you didn’t get what you wanted. They couldn’t have obtained it if it was intended to be yours. Be happy for them, knowing that God has something better for you

God will not only love you that way, but He will also provide other people who will truly love you. When He does provide, be sure to remain thankful for those people. Having people who genuinely love you is one of the most precious gifts in the world.

Prayer Starter: Father, I know You love me unconditionally and in the name of Jesus, I receive Your love, amen.
